Multi Echelon Service Level Optimization

 

Inventory is essential for smooth execution of a supply chain. It is often the case that there are multiple levels of stocking locations for the same product along the fulfillment chain; i.e. customer facing regional warehouse store and sell a product, they are replenished from a national warehouse which serves as the secondary stocking location.

Businesses, intentionally or unintentionaly, keep inventory for several reasons. Safety stock is the portion of inventory that is kept for buffering agianst the unknowns of the supply chain. Supply and demand uncertainty, target service levels, and the lead time from prior stocking point in the chain dictate the safety stock requirement. It is possible to reduce the total system wide safety stock by optimizing target service levels, without sacrificing the end customer commitments,

Customer service requirements come in complex forms, some require product level order fill rate, some require aggregate stock out measures. It is a complex problem to optimize mathematically, but once it is done, it can result in 5%-10% reduction in your total inventory assets.
